An essential guide to the theoretical and practical clinical information on different aligner techniques in orthodontics
 
Aligner Techniques in Orthodontics is filled with the theoretical and practical clinical information on the popular aligner techniques with a focus on Invisalign. Written by practicing orthodontists and noted experts on the topic, the book is designed to help practitioners develop their skills in using aligners in orthodontics. The authors describe in detail the clear and simple methods for treating patients using different aligner techniques, as well as material on treating any given malocclusion.
 
The book is filled with descriptive illustrations and includes helpful suggestions and ideas for implementing the various aligner techniques. This important guide:
* Provides theoretical and practical clinical information on different aligner techniques including Invisalign
* Offers clear and simple methods to treat patients using different aligner techniques
* Explains how to use clear aligners to treat a given malocclusion
* Written by two renowned experts in Align and Invisalign technology
 
Written for practicing orthodontists and general dentists, Aligner Techniques in Orthodontics provides an invaluable resource for practicing orthodontists.

About the author










Susana Palma Moya is a Lecturer in Orthodontics at the University of Salamanca, Madrid, Spain; Clinical Speaker of Align Technology; Co-Director at Invisalign Master; and a member of the Spanish Society of Aligners and Spanish Society of Orthodontics.
Javier Lozano Zafra is an Honorary Lecturer at the University of Seville, Spain; Clinical Speaker of Align Technology; Co-Director at Invisalign Master; and a member of the Spanish Society of Aligners and Spanish Society of Orthodontics.
